    typical MMO syndromes
    -datamining which snuffs all secrets out of the game day zero(in case of classic its even worse, that information was accumulated and tested YEARS before)
    -perfect efficiency which is calculated from that information
    -wikification which puts that information online for everyone to see
    -social networks which spread that aggregated maximum efficient route to widest audience
    it's a self-sustaining negative loop.
    there is not a single known mmo which can avoid it.
